OEM/ODM Customization Roadmap & Quality Control Protocol

The systemized process converting technical drafts into certifiable lock and hardware systems.

1

R&D Consultation & CAD Prototyping

We receive technical datasheets, boundary requirements, and security levels. Our engineering team designs 3D CAD/SolidWorks models, factoring in mold draft angles, wall thicknesses for zinc alloys, and tolerance margins.

2

Precision Tooling & Mold Engineering

Molds are manufactured in-house using precise CNC and EDM machines. This internal development minimizes lead times and ensures mold-to-mold consistency across high-volume production runs.

3

Die-Casting & Surface Treatment

Hot-chamber die casting machines cycle high-purity zinc alloy under pressure. Cast parts are polished and undergo electroplating (chrome, nickel, brass, or custom powder coatings) to achieve required salt-spray test durations (up to 48 hours for standard, 96+ hours for marine-grade).

4

Comprehensive Quality Inspection & Cycle-Testing

Random samples are collected from every batch. Mechanical actuators are cycle-tested (up to 50,000 to 100,000 cycles), load testing is conducted on drawer slides, and dimensional analysis is run using specialized measurement devices.

What is the standard lead time for OEM/ODM tooling and sample confirmation?
Typically, drafting 3D CAD models and confirming technical specifications takes 5-7 working days. Once approved, the creation of precision casting molds or stamping dies requires 25-30 days, followed by sample production and testing within 7 days.
How do you prevent corrosion and rust on furniture locks and hinges during sea shipping?
All metal parts undergo anti-corrosion plating (chrome, nickel, or zinc) and are dried to eliminate residual moisture. Before packing, products are wrapped in protective film and shipped with industrial-grade silica gel packets inside heavy-duty cartons to mitigate humidity.
Can your lock cylinders support custom master keying (MK) systems for large office systems?
Yes, our EVERGOOD and related lock series support custom key management configurations, including Master Key (MK), Sub-Master Key (GMK), and Keyed Alike (KA) patterns, manufactured to precise key-cutting tolerances.
What materials are used to ensure the stability of your heavy-duty sofa hinges and brackets?
We use hot-rolled carbon steel plates and high-grade structural alloys, which are cold-formed and stamped to ensure precise dimensional tolerances and structural integrity. Critical load-bearing joints are secured with hardened steel rivets.
